► Steve Earle & the Dukes visit the El Rey Theatre behind their latest album “Terraplane Blues,” with the Mastersons supporting. ► His major-label debut “Radius” just out on Capitol, Allen Stone plays the Masonic Lodge at Hollywood Forever Cemetery. ► Mexican rockers Maná do the first of two big shows at the Staples Center. Top of the Tuesday to ya: ► Brooklyn trio the Lone Bellow, whose last album “Then Came the Morning” came out in January, hold forth at the El Rey Theatre.
